Original post by oldendays
I just got my results and was a bit surprised. I passed all the NABS and got 80% for my folio. However, I decided not to sit the exam this year and did not expect any exam result as a consequence!

My SQA email says Higher English F.

I also passed all the NABS for another subject but did not sit the exam. The subject is not mentioned on the results email!

Surely, if I did not sit the exam it should not have any award attributed to it? Anyone else in this kind of situation as I am very surprised to see this communicated to me by the SQA? Seems like my college are trying to pretend I sat the exam for some reason ...

An


An "F" is a no award, mate. You might have been submitted for the exam because of the portfolio or an administrative error or something, hence why it's showing up on your e-mail, but your certificate should show it as a no award on the cover letter, but you will be awarded the national units for the NABs you passed still! :smile:
